Schofield soldier found guilty in '05 murder

Advertiser Staff

A military court-martial panel today found Army Spc. Jeffery White, 22, guilty of premeditated murder in the death of Spc. Felicia LaDuke on Oct. 7, 2005, a news release said.

Under the Uniform Code of Military Justice, the mandatory minimum sentence for premeditated murder is life with parole, the release from Schofield Barracks said.

The sentencing phase of the court-martial will begin tomorrow at 1 p.m. in the Courtroom on Wheeler Army Airfield, the release said.

Prosecutors said White strangled LaDuke and repeatedly ran her over with her car at a remote spot near Ka'ena Point.

White confessed to the killing, prosecutors told a seven-member military jury.
